#27204d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#27204d is composed of 15.3% red, 12.5%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.4% cyan, 58.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 69.8% black. It has a hue angle of 249.3 degrees, a saturation of 41.3% and a lightness of 21.4%. #27204d color hex could be obtained by blending #4e409a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#27204d color description : Very dark desaturated blue.
#27204d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#27204d has RGB values of R:39, G:32,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 2564173.
